Giorgio Armani Maestro Fusion Makeup

I was in New York this week and had a precious afternoon of shopping at the end of a very long three days at work. Naturally I headed for Sephora where I encountered this little beauty. I have never seen such a lightweight foundation, it literally glides on like silk. I didn't buy any because I just couldn't bring myself to get yet more foundation but I have my beady eye on it. It was very impressive. There is also an under eye concealer that I was sorely tempted by but again, I resisted.
